Understanding the UK Regulatory Environment
The United Kingdom has long been a pioneer in regulating gambling activities, balancing innovation with consumer protection. The U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), established in 2005, serves as the primary regulatory authority, ensuring operators adhere to strict standards concerning fairness, transparency, and responsible gambling.
Over the years, the UKGC has introduced rigorous licensing procedures, robust age verification systems, and comprehensive know-your-customer (KYC) protocols. These measures are designed to safeguard consumers while fostering a transparent gambling environment that minimizes the risks of fraud and problem gambling.
The Role of Digital Platforms and Trustworthiness
In the realm of digital gambling, credibility hinges on the ability of operators to provide secure and fair gaming experiences. Industry insights indicate that the adoption of advanced encryption, random number generator (RNG) audits, and independent testing agencies such as eCOGRA and GLI play critical roles in establishing trust.

Emergence of Responsible Gambling Tools
As digital platforms seek to prioritize player welfare, responsible gambling tools have become industry standard. Features such as de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and real-time feedback mechanisms support safer gaming practices. Such measures not only protect consumers but also reinforce the credibility of licensed operators.
